How To Plant Shrubs In Front Of House. This group of plants offers almost any shade, and prefers a life of part sun, part shade. Plant ground cover to hide unsightly areas. Small shrubs are the perfect accompaniment to the front of your house, and no matter how much sun this area gets, you can choose plants that will suit your home perfectly. Planting tips planting a shrub that reaches 8 to 10 feet tall in front of a window with a base that is 5 feet or less off the ground blocks the window. Plant ground cover to hide unsightly areas. Rhododendron shrubs produce stunning flowers in spring. Before buying the shrubs, make sure to check the ph of your soil. Make your hole at least as deep as the pot and twice as wide, and after you place the shrub, make sure to cover the root ball wholly and firmly with soil. However, low shrubs are mostly preferred as foundation plants because most of them are evergreen, so they keep the house green throughout the year.

Foundation shrubs should not grow taller than the eaves either, because they may damage the gutters, or the foliage may fall inside, causing issues with drainage.
